On Friday, July 31, 2020, Gail L. Holloway, age 83, of Lisbon, OH, passed away surrounded by his family at Hospice House in Poland, OH. He was born in Salem, OH on May 21, 1937 to Lloyd and Wilma (Patterson) Holloway.
Gail is survived by his children, Deborah (Henry) Glenn, David (Sheila) Holloway all of Lisbon, OH, Douglas (Jody) Holloway of New Franklin, OH, Denise (Roger Lewis) Brownfield of Petersburg, OH, Donald (Marci Robison) Holloway of Lisbon, OH; grandchildren, Lauren Glenn, Caitlin (Drew) Sapp, Timothy Holloway, Levi (Megan) Holloway, Garrett Holloway, William Holloway, Hunter Holloway, Colton Holloway, Lillian Holloway, Kayleigh (Jesse Colvin) Brownfield, Allen Brownfield; three great-grandchildren and his brother, Larry (Cheryl) Holloway of FL.
Gail was a graduate of Leetonia High School and a member of St. Paul's Lutheran Church. Besides working the family farm, Gail drove truck and at one time had a small trucking firm. He was a hard worker and over his lifetime had various jobs in the area.
Besides his parents, Gail was also preceded in death by his wife of fifty-nine years, Sandra (Peterson) Holloway in 2015 and brother, Jay Holloway.
